Output 370526d08ec1d168fc83d9bbdb432676e2c4cd98bdc9ed006c351afee59f336b:7

value
6100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f873ef2080f791b5f3fa031e69dfb706425663d1 OP_EQUAL
address
AF5y8CsQWxiKuHj9oji7C15n9AN563EFq4
transaction
370526d08ec1d168fc83d9bbdb432676e2c4cd98bdc9ed006c351afee59f336b